Understanding the bank sync status banner
One banner at the top of Transactions tracks each sync from fetching to AI processing to done.
When AkountFly pulls new transactions from your bank, a single status banner at the top of the AI Bank Transactions Center tracks the whole pipeline: fetching from the bank, importing, then AI categorisation.
The banner updates in place as the sync progresses and disappears when everything is processed. If a stage fails (for example your bank session expired), the banner tells you exactly what to do next: usually a re-authorisation via the Update bank transactions button.
Large syncs (hundreds of transactions or several months of backlog) can take a few minutes in the AI stage; you can keep working elsewhere and come back.
